As you'd expect from a squad led by Anthony Edwards and Julius Randle, the Minnesota Timberwolves are a gifted team in isolation. Notably, they rank within the top five in isolation frequency and isolation points. Ant ranks third in isolation points per game, while Randle ranks 16th. This isolation proficiency makes the Wolves a matchup nightmare to some degree.
At the same time, when Ant and/or Randle are cold, things can get stagnant. The Wolves' offense is so heavily predicated on iso ball that it lacks other actions which are staples for other teams around the league.
